Today we are making a delicious chicken alfredo taco bake start out with two jars of alfredo sauce one packet of taco seasoning mix warm your sauce on the stovetop and mix in your taco seasoning very well add your pasta to a 9×13 baking dish and then you can add your
Cooked shredded chicken right on top as well as that creamy mixture that we just made and stir it all around you’re also going to add some shredded mozzarella cheese to the top cover with foil and bake on 350 for 35 to 45 minutes and then you are completely done you can
Enjoy this dish by itself or add some garlic bread to the side it’s absolutely delicious
